富含多糖·多酚植物组织RNA的提取 被引量:6

RNA Extraction of Plant Materials Rich in Polysaccharide and Polyphenol
在线阅读 下载PDF
导出
摘要 [目的]介绍一种适合于富含多糖、多酚植物材料的RNA提取方法。[方法]采用改进的异硫氢酸胍法提取植物材料的RNA,用紫外分光光度计测定其浓度和纯度,并通过RT-PCR进一步检测其质量。[结果]提取总RNA中的28、18、5s条带清晰,比例适中,OD260nm/OD280nm。为1.8—2.0。以提取的总RNA反转录合成的cDNA为模板,能扩增出预期长度的片段,无非特异性产物。[结论]该方法简便易行,成本较低,适合于富舍多糖、多酚植物材料的RNA提取。 [Objective] The study aimed to introduce a kind of method on extracting RNA from plant materials rich in polysaccharide and polyphenol. [Method] The improved guanidine isothiocyanate method was used to extract RNA from plant, and the purity was used to determine with UV spectrophotometer. And its quality was further determined through RT-PCR. [Result] The 28, 18 and 5 S bands in the RNA extracted had clear bands and proper proportion, with OD260nm/280nm. Taking the synthesized cDNA of the extracted total RNA though reverse transcription as template, gene sequence with expected could be amplified and non-specific products were not seen. [Conclusion] The method was simple, convenient and low cost. It was suitable for extracting RNA from plant materials rich in polysaccharide and polyphenol.
